Committees Can Start Community

Committees are more than just getting things done within your homeowners' association: committees can build community. As Committees, Committees, Committees points out, "Membership in a committee is a great training ground for first time involvement with the association." It's a way for your members to get to know each other and find out how the association is run and maintains the property. Some committees for your members to be involved in are:

  • Community Relations: To monitor governmental activities and report to the Board of Directors on issues, events, and projects occurring in the surrounding community that impact the general welfare of community.
  • Communications: The Communication Committee coordinates the development of the newsletter, flyers, websites, or other general publications.
  • Hospitality and Welcome: To welcome each new homeowner within the first few months of the new member moving into the community.
